A niche service that isn't easily found around Metro Detroit: all day (7am 10pm) all week versatile cafe space, with a satisfying variety of food and beverage offerings, and a satisfactory (but not ideal) quality of design. I compare this to one other cafe that is centered around working and studying; Atomic boasts a much nicer vibe and higher quality furniture, but a smaller (yet satisfactory) menu. If there are updates I would crave: more electric outlets/power strips. add seats with arm rests to relieve shoulder strain. Réservez une table maintenant
Overrated. They’re a nice spot without a ton of competition so I understand the love they get. But their prices are pretty outrageous. A latte, cold brew, and 2 croissants just cost me $24. Also, their menu that hangs above the check out area is less than effective. It has 0 description of their drinks, many of which are just called “something bear”. How am I supposed to know what a King Kong cold brew is? Dessert oasis down the street is just as good with more fair prices.
